Get the configured output rate for the he requested message type on the specified interface (MessageType::GET_MESSAGE_RATE, version 1.0).
Multiple message rates can be requested with a single command if wild cards are used for the protocol, or message ID.
The device will respond with a MessageRateResponse containing the requested values or an error Response value if the request did not succeed.
Definition at line 2244 of file configuration.h.
  
#include <point_one/fusion_engine/messages/configuration.h>
Public Attributes | |
| uint16_t | message_id = ALL_MESSAGES_ID | 
| The ID of the desired message type (e.g., 10000 for FusionEngine MessageType::POSE messages).  More... | |
| InterfaceID | output_interface {TransportType::CURRENT} | 
| The output interface to be queried.  More... | |
| ProtocolType | protocol = ProtocolType::INVALID | 
| The desired message protocol.  More... | |
| ConfigurationSource | request_source = ConfigurationSource::ACTIVE | 
| The source of the parameter value (active, saved, etc.).  More... | |
Static Public Attributes | |
| static constexpr MessageType | MESSAGE_TYPE = MessageType::GET_MESSAGE_RATE | 
| static constexpr uint8_t | MESSAGE_VERSION = 0 | 
| uint16_t point_one::fusion_engine::messages::GetMessageRate::message_id = ALL_MESSAGES_ID | 
The ID of the desired message type (e.g., 10000 for FusionEngine MessageType::POSE messages).
See NmeaMessageType for NMEA-0183 messages. If ALL_MESSAGES_ID, return the current settings for all supported messages on the selected interface and protocol.
Definition at line 2271 of file configuration.h.
      
  | 
  staticconstexpr | 
Definition at line 2245 of file configuration.h.
      
  | 
  staticconstexpr | 
Definition at line 2246 of file configuration.h.
| InterfaceID point_one::fusion_engine::messages::GetMessageRate::output_interface {TransportType::CURRENT} | 
The output interface to be queried.
TransportType::ALL is not supported. To query for multiple transports, send separate requests.
Definition at line 2254 of file configuration.h.
| ProtocolType point_one::fusion_engine::messages::GetMessageRate::protocol = ProtocolType::INVALID | 
The desired message protocol.
If ProtocolType::ALL, return the current settings for all supported protocols.
Definition at line 2260 of file configuration.h.
| ConfigurationSource point_one::fusion_engine::messages::GetMessageRate::request_source = ConfigurationSource::ACTIVE | 
The source of the parameter value (active, saved, etc.).
Definition at line 2263 of file configuration.h.
 1.8.18